Sheesham is a self-grown plant and found all over India. It looks like a simpler tree but has numerous uses and health properties.
The appearance of Sheesham tree:

Sheesham/Rosewood tree grows up to 100 ft tall. It has thick, brown bark with vertical fissures in it. The new branches are soft and bent, which has 3-5 leaves on a stalk which are alternately arranged.
The plant bears flowers which are yellowish white in color. The pods are long, flat and 2-4 seeds in it. There is another variety of Sheesham too, which has blackish brown wood.

The chemical composition of Sheesham tree:

From the woods and seeds, an oil is extracted which has numerous medicinal properties. The wood contains an oil and the pods have tannin; the seeds have a stable oil.
Nomenclature
1English name of Sheesham plant ?
The Blackwood, Rosewood
2Hindi name of the Blackwood, Rosewood ?
Sheesham, Sheesho
3Sanskrit name of the Blackwood or sheesham plant ?
Shinshapa, Krishnasara
4Telugu name of the Blackwood or sheesham plant ?
Irubuddhu, Shishupa
5Family name of the Blackwood or sheesham plant ?
Fabaceae
